When you are looking at garage door repair costs, several variables shape the final bill. The complexity of the mechanical issue is the biggest factor, as replacing a single torsion spring is a very different task than realigning a bent track or swapping out a damaged panel. The type of materials used for your door, the brand of your opener system, and the specific labor required all play a role in the total. Garage door springs are under immense tension and balance the weight of the door. You need service if you notice a loud snap, the door feels extremely heavy, or it refuses to open at all. Never attempt to replace these yourself due to safety risks. We replace both torsion and extension springs with high-cycle components. Yes, licensed pros can fix garage door sensors in Lexington-Fayette. If your door isn't closing properly, the sensors might be blocked, dirty, or misaligned. A specialist will clean them, reposition them, or replace them if they're faulty. This is a common and relatively quick repair that ensures your door operates safely. Get a free quote today.
Common garage door opener issues in Lexington-Fayette include the door not opening or closing, slow operation, or strange noises. The problem could be with the remote, the sensors, the motor itself, or the drive chain. Licensed pros can quickly identify the cause.
